(Adnkronos) – Many people have lost their lives in Goma, in the eastern part of the Democratic Republic of Congo, after the city controlled by the Rwandan-backed M23 militia was targeted in air attacks that occurred overnight between Tuesday and Wednesday. Local and humanitarian sources told Afp.
In particular, a humanitarian worker who was near one of the affected houses told Afp that he heard the sound of a drone, followed by a loud explosion that created a “hole in the roof” of the building.
